Caelin Austin, Texas
“Something that I really want people to know is that it’s ok to feel.” Austin-based singer-songwriter CAELIN makes this message clear in her emotionally transparent songs backed by strong, rootsy grooves and powerful vocals. Her music has a dreamy, ethereal air to them but does not get lost up in the clouds. They’re firmly grounded by Americana dramatics and CAELIN's authentic songwriting. ... more
